LEDBAT is often used for scavenger traffic - things that should not detract from normal Internet use. There are two effects, latency and bandwidth. While AQM solves the latency problem, it removes the ability of LEDBAT to not impact bandwidth during peak usage.

I am likely out of date about Windows Update, but there's many other programs that do background downloads or uploads that don't implement LEDBAT or similar protection. The current AQM recommendation draft in the IETF will make things worse, by not drawing attention to the fact that implementing AQM without implementing a low priority traffic class (such as DSCP 8 - CS1) will prevent solutions like LEDBAT from working, or there being any alternative.
